Lahošť (until 2006 Lahošt; German: Loosch) is a municipality and village in Teplice District in the Ústí nad Labem Region of the Czech Republic. It has about 700 inhabitants.
Lahošť lies approximately 4 kilometres (2 mi) west of Teplice, 20 km (12 mi) west of Ústí nad Labem, and 76 km (47 mi) north-west of Prague.
Demographics
| Year | Pop. | ±% | 
|---|---|---|
| 1869 | 375 | — | 
| 1880 | 556 | +48.3% | 
| 1890 | 754 | +35.6% | 
| 1900 | 968 | +28.4% | 
| 1910 | 938 | −3.1% | 
| 1921 | 843 | −10.1% | 
| 1930 | 936 | +11.0% | 
| 1950 | 577 | −38.4% | 
| 1961 | 623 | +8.0% | 
| 1970 | 617 | −1.0% | 
| 1980 | 552 | −10.5% | 
| 1991 | 530 | −4.0% | 
| 2001 | 538 | +1.5% | 
| 2011 | 561 | +4.3% | 
| 2021 | 689 | +22.8% | 
| Source: Censuses[2][3] | ||
